Love what you do. Carter’s Careers. As a Part Time Supervisor, you will be the first face of the brand for growing families. You’ll congratulate new parents and grandparents, the first to introduce our new baby essentials, and the first to help prep for the first day of school, and all the big and little moments in their parenting journey. We’re looking for a leader who fosters a welcoming and inclusive environment, values and optimizes skills and talents, and continually educates themselves and others on product styles, features, and benefits. What we love about Carter’s: Carter’s Inc. is the largest North American apparel retailer exclusively for babies and young children, encompassing Carter’s, OshKosh B’gosh, Skip*Hop, and Little Planet brands. Carter’s is the #1 most-purchased children’s clothing brand.* We’ve become an industry leader by providing quality — from the first Original Bodysuit® to the lasting careers we offer our team. We’ve kept our close-knit culture since our founding, and we invest in our teams with training and development programs, so we all succeed together. A Carter’s career doesn’t feel like a job. It feels like connections, between customers, teams, and families. Caring, teamwork, flexibility, and growth are what make us different. What’s not to love? Benefits we love: Schedules that fit your life. Our hours of operation allow you to balance work and personal activities - whether you have class, enjoy a morning workout, or manage carpool. Benefits and perks that make life better, including an Employee Assistance Program, mental health benefits, a 30% discount on our brands, referral bonuses, and much more! The opportunity to learn and build skills and grow as an individual. We provide professional and personal development to help shape your career. Development programs to help you grow in your current role and beyond. Whether you’re looking to join us for a season or a long-term career, you can grow at Carter’s. What You’ll Do: Become a product and brand expert of our brands to help families navigate every moment from preemie to size 14 Welcome customers with a warm greeting and provide assistance with our product styles, features, and benefits Maintain a genuine customer focus on the sales floor Foster a positive, safe, and inclusive environment for employees and customers Consistently model service standards and omni-channel experience while coaching others to success Lead and execute an assigned business focus area through planning and detailed follow through Perform Leader on Duty supervisor responsibilities by driving results and responding to customer concerns timely and with an appropriate resolution Utilize customer feedback to identify areas of opportunity to implement actions to drive results Build customer loyalty through Company sponsored programs Offer consistent, in the moment feedback to store team and raise performance concerns to Store Manager Recognize exceptional performance through positive reinforcement and appreciation Support store team with Asset Protection through a consistent level of customer service, safety awareness, and operational controls Qualities we’d love in a candidate: A positive and solutions-oriented mindset Effective and professional verbal and written communication skills The ability to manage multiple tasks at once Proficient Computer and technology skills (Outlook, Excel, Web navigation, etc.) A variety of skills and experiences A high school diploma You can: Lift 40 pounds as needed, with frequent bending, stooping, reaching, pushing, and pulling Stand or walk for extended periods of time; climb up and down a ladder Provide availability that may include days, nights, weekends, and holidays as scheduled Carter’s for all: Carter's is an equal opportunity employer and encourages all interested and qualified candidates to apply.
